The Paddington Bear Experience will be transformed for Halloween.

A multi-sensory interactive experience inspired by Paddington Bear, the beloved children’s character created by author Michael Bond in 1958, the piece incorporates live performance and video and takes place across 26,000 square ft at London’s County Hall on the South Bank.

Participants embark on a mission to help Paddington and the Brown family prepare for a special day, becoming immersed in some of the iconic locations from the Paddington stories. The experience culminates in a Windsor Gardens extravaganza, while themed food, beverage, and retail are available.

From 18 October to 2 November, families are invited to enjoy an exclusive “trick or treat” adventure at the immersive attraction.

The makeover will see Windsor Gardens decorated for autumn, and guests visiting after 3pm can upgrade their visit to include a souvenir pumpkin sweet bucket, a selection of sweet treats throughout the experience (handed out by beloved characters) and a pair of exclusive Paddington Bear ears.

The Paddington Bear Experience is presented by the Path Entertainment Group and the Studio Canal Kids and Family in partnership with Lionsgate. It is directed by Immersive Octopus, written by Katie Lyons, designed by Rebecca Brower, with costume design by Stewart J Charlesworth, lighting design by Terry Cook, sound design by Luke Swaffield for Autograph, and video design by Novak.

The show runs alongside Witness for the Prosecution, which has been playing at London’s County Hall since 2017, and the immersive piece is not associated with the Paddington musical, which arrives in the West End this autumn.
